Possible Applications
In the printing and publishing industry, the photoelectric sensor plays a critical role in ensuring precise alignment and synchronization of printing presses. This component is typically integrated into the machine's control system to monitor the position of print elements, such as rollers or registration units, allowing for real-time adjustments that maintain print quality and consistency. By detecting the presence or absence of material, the sensor enables the press to respond dynamically to variations in paper feed or ink distribution, preventing misregistration and reducing waste. Its placement within the machine's automation framework ensures that high-speed printing operations run smoothly, even under fluctuating conditions. In this sector, the sensor is essential for maintaining the precision required in high-volume, high-resolution printing processes. It supports the seamless operation of modern printing equipment by providing critical feedback that aligns mechanical components with the digital control systems.
